The Media Management program offered by Austin Peay State University is a Master of Arts in Communication Arts that is entirely online, designed for a diverse range of students. It focuses on enhancing professional communication skills applicable across sectors like public relations, marketing, advertising, media management, and more. The program emphasizes applying communication theories to real-world challenges through flexible, 8-week courses, allowing students to progress at their own pace. It provides hands-on experience from the first class and offers a broad selection of electives for personalized studying. Additionally, students can choose to complete a master’s thesis, supporting future doctoral studies. The faculty brings extensive industry experience, including roles like PR manager, social media manager, and journalist. The curriculum covers applied communication theory, research methods, media law, public relations, marketing communication, and social media practices, preparing students for various media-related careers.

The course offers the possibility to complete a master's thesis, which can be a requirement for those aiming for doctoral studies. Specific admission requirements and detailed degree criteria are available in the graduate bulletin, and students can apply for admission through APSU’s Clarksville Campus for all terms.

Graduates of this program are equipped to pursue careers such as public relations, marketing, advertising, media management, human resources, strategic planning, media production, and non-profit work. The skills learned prepare students for a broad range of roles in the communication and media industries.
